A stage extraction process is depicted in Figure. In such systems, a stream containing a weight fraction Yin of a chemical enters from the left at a mass flow rate of F1. Simultaneously, a solvent carrying a weight fraction Xin of the same chemical enters from the right at a flow rate of F2. Thus, for stage i, a mass balance can be represented as
F1Yi-1 + F2Xi+1 = F1Yi + F2Xi?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??(P a)
At each stage, an equilibrium is assumed to be established between Yi and Xi as in
K = Xi/Yi?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? ?(P b)
